ToggleASUS: Gaming meets innovation
ASUS has kicked off the year off to a great start with exciting updates to its Strix Scar and Zephyrus lineups, as well as its unique Flow Z13 tablet. These new releases are all about enhancing the user experience through innovation and performance.
Key highlights:
RGB overhaul: The Strix Scar series now features 360-degree RGB lighting, including eye-catching lid accents reminiscent of the Zephyrus G14.
Toolless upgrades: The Strix models introduce an easy-access magnetic bottom panel, allowing for quick upgrades to RAM and storage without any tools.
Zen 5 processors and RTX GPUs: The Strix G16 and G18 models are equipped with up to the AMD Ryzen 9 9955HX3D CPU and RTX 5070 Ti GPU. Meanwhile, the Zephyrus G14 and G16 models upgrade to Zen 5 CPUs and higher-end RTX 50-series GPUs. Flow Z13: This compact gaming tablet now includes AMD’s Ryzen AI Max+ 395, which offers integrated graphics capable of rivaling the RTX 4060.

Acer: Slimmer, Smarter, and More Powerful
Acer has revamped its Helios lineup with a focus on AI-infused features and slimmer designs, making it a top contender in the gaming laptop market.
Key highlights
Helios Neo 16s: This variant is lighter and thinner than its predecessor and now adds an OLED screen and graphics up to the level of the RTX 5070 Ti.
Helios 18: It features a dual-resolution Mini LED display that allows switching between 1080p at 240Hz and 4K at 120Hz. Improved cooling, four RAM slots, and three M.2 storage slots with PCIe Gen 5 support make it a powerhouse.

HP: Omen Max 16 Brings Maximum Power
HP’s Omen Max 16 takes the spotlight as their most powerful gaming laptop yet, designed to push the limits of what’s possible in gaming performance.
Key Features:
RTX 5090 Graphics: Delivering top-tier performance for the most demanding games.
Dust-free cooling: Fans switch direction every four hours to clear dust build-up, ensuring longevity and reliability.
Unleashed mode: Allows customizable power limits and overclocking for optimal performance.
Unique design: Features pudding-style keyboard caps and a sleek black metal finish, combining aesthetics with functionality.
XMG: Next-level customization
XMG’s Neo 16 sets a new standard in modularity with support for water cooling and swappable configurations, offering unmatched customization.
Key features:
Custom configurations: Available with AMD Fire range or Intel Arrow Lake processors.
Improved liquid cooling: Features a quiet pump and secure connection, which enhances the efficiency of the cooling system.
Enhanced RGB: The large light bar will give an aesthetic gamer touch
GIGABYTE: Upgrade your way to excellence
Gigabyte’s Aorus Master 16 and 18 models are all about future-proofing, with plenty of upgrade options to make your investment stand the test of time
Key highlights:
Room for growth: Four slots for RAM memory and three slots of SSD with Gen 5 PCIe
Premium displays available: 18-inch Mini LED and 16-inch OLED options for the best display.
MSI: Titan and Raider get great updates
MSI’s Titan 18 and Raider 18 are high-performance giants that stand out with their great power and unique features.
Key features:
Titan 18: Equipped with an exclusive Core Ultra 9 285HX processor and a custom Norse myth theme, limited to 1000 units.
Raider 18: Powered by Ryzen 9 9955HX3D CPU with RTX 5090 graphics for unmatched gaming performance.
Razer: Sleeker Blade
Razer’s Blade 16 has become thinner and more efficient, now featuring AMD processors to enhance its performance and portability.
Key Features:
Slim and Light: 30% thinner and 14% lighter, making it highly portable.
Ryzen AI 9 Processor: Contributes to the thinness of the laptop along with soldered LPDDR5X memory, ensuring high performance in a compact form.
